It is the mileage it has travelled ,whether being driven or towed ,that is what the risk is based on.I tow my sports car on an "A" frame no problems at all, the thing you have to be careful about is your mileage, if your cars speedo is cable driven it will the record the mileage whilst in tow.
So if you are on limited mileage insurance you could go over the Limit.
